The 20/20 Experience







The 20/20 Experience Overview


2013 release, the third solo album from the Grammy and Emmy winning Pop superstar, actor and former member of N*Sync. The 20/20 Experience is the long-awaited follow-up to his album FutureSex/LoveSounds (2006). The album features collaborations with producers Timbaland and Jerome "J-Roc" Harmon as well as a guest appearance from rapper Jay-Z on the album's first single 'Suit & Tie'.

Farewell Live From Melbourne [Blu-ray]







Farewell Live From Melbourne [Blu-ray] Overview


Without doubt, the Eagles are one of the all-time biggest acts in popular music since the dawn of the rock'n'roll era. The band's roots go back to their role as defining artists in the phenomenally popular Southern California rock scene of the '70s, a decade in which they delivered four consecutive #1 albums. Their momentous 2004 farewell tour filled stadiums around the world, and this 2-DVD set captures one of the most stellar events from that now-historic global sweep.

Amok







Amok Overview


Atoms for Peace is Thom Yorke, Nigel Godrich, Mauro Refosco, Joey Waronker, and Flea. They came together by playing in support of Thom's Grammy nominated album The Eraser. The got a big buzz from those shows and discovered loads of energy from transforming the music from electronic to live, so they carried on for a few days in the studio and decided to make it a loose, on-going thing… since everyone in the band has a day job as well.

The Blue Room







The Blue Room Overview


Celebrated and Award-winning jazz singer, songwriter, and guitarist, Madeleine Peyroux gears up to release her inspired new album, THE BLUE ROOM, March 5, 2013 on Decca. The album is a return to what she is known best for reinterpreting songs with an emotion and depth that cant help but touch the soul.

THE BLUE ROOM features Madeleine reinterpreting songs from Ray Charles seminal album MODERN SOUNDS IN COUNTRY & WESTERN MUSIC, as well as others from legendary artists such as Randy Newman and Leonard Cohen, whose legacies are herein enveloped into a similar melting pot of the variety of American popular song.

Released in the summer of 1962, MODERN SOUNDS was a daring album for Charles as it broke the mold of what was expected from him, and in turn, truly represented artistic freedom something that clearly inspires Peyrouxs album THE BLUE ROOM.

Conceived and produced by the legendary GRAMMY-Award winner Larry Klein (Joni Mitchell, Tracy Chapman, Herbie Hancock), he says, Rays cultural landmark of an album has always been a part of me. I have loved this album ever since I can remember and I knew that Madeleine would be the perfect voice to bring it to the forefront again.

Reexamining this album is an ideal project for the multi-talented Madeleine Peyroux, because she comes from that same rare place as Ray Charles the junction of jazz, country and blues. The Brooklyn and Paris-bred artist, with a New Orleans pedigree, Peyrouxs soulfully piercing voice and eclectic musical mix makes for magnificent story-telling. And that is exactly what each of the songs on THE BLUE ROOM does tell a story but from her own perspective. Infusing her own vision and reinterpretation of the songs with modern sensibility, Peyroux brings elements of jazz, country and blues into each song, while evoking a depth of emotion and sound of such legends as Billie Holiday, Patsy Cline, Edith Piaf, and Bob Dylan.

Featuring sparse arrangements, each of the 11 tracks on the album sets a tone and mood that respects where the originals came from, but offers a modern reinterpretation of each song. Truly an inspired record, THE BLUE ROOM features five other tracks that Madeleine felt could accompany Charles seminal album.

Eagles : The Very Best Of (2CD)






Eagles : The Very Best Of (2CD) Feature

Eagles : The Very Best Of (2CD) Overview


33 career-spanning hits and album favorites on 2 CDs. Includes Take It Easy; Witchy Woman; Peaceful Easy Feeling; Desperado; Already Gone; James Dean; The Best of My Love; Lyin' Eyes; One of These Nights; Take It to the Limit; Hotel California; Life in the Fast Lane , and more. Unbeatable!

This packed double-disc is the slim option for fans who find the Eagles' vaunted greatest hits sets too little and the boxed set too hefty. Hit singles large and medium are here, often ("One of These Nights," "Hotel California") still sounding definitive and even tough. Large helpings of favorite album cuts are also included, along with a taster from a promised 2004 Eagles studio reunion. Unfortunately, "Hole in the World," Don Henley's response to September 11, feels just as empty and entitled as "Get Over It," the band's previous state-of-the-union message (from which the newer song represents a philosophical 180-degree turn). But for those seeking an overview of this Southern California juggernaut's successes, as well as telling comments from band members--mostly Henley and Frey--in a well-designed booklet, Very Best will more than do. --Rickey Wright

Push the Sky Away







Push the Sky Away Overview


Hardback book bound in linen with 32 stitched-in pages, containing beautifully reproduced hand typed lyrics & band imagery. Includes album CD plus DVD with specially created visuals by artists Iain Forysth & Jane Pollard. At the heart of Push the Sky Away is a naturalism and warmth that makes it the most subtly beautiful of all the Bad Seeds albums. The contemporary settings of myths, and the cultural references that have time-stamped Nick's songs of the twenty-first century mist lightly through details drawn from the life he observed around his seaside home, through the tall windows on the album's mysterious and ambiguous cover. The songs on this album took form in a modest notebook with shellac covers over the course of almost a year. The notebook is a treasured analogue artifact but the internet is equally important to Nick: Googling curiosities, being entranced by exotic Wikipedia entries "whether they're true or not". These songs convey how on the internet profoundly significant events, momentary fads and mystically-tinged absurdities sit side-by-side and question how we might recognise and assign weight to what's genuinely important. The album has a clarity and sweet strangeness that's built upon the refusal to accept limitations, whether they be the traditional uses and sounds of musical instruments, lyric styles, or diminished spiritual horizons. It's not always apparent what instruments the band is playing: they may be traditional musical instruments but other sounds are clearly generated by objects unrelated to musical instruments. What's being created is a collective musical language that's rich and complex. "Well, if I were to use that threadbare metaphor of albums being like children, then Push The Sky Away is the ghost-baby in the incubator and Warren's loops are its tiny, trembling heart-beat." - Nick Cave.

Mythology







Mythology Overview


Mythology

"Voices call from the old days, Voices tell from the past, Ancient laws and ancient old ways to recast." (Voices opening number from Mythology)

Mythology is the latest show from Celtic Thunder and the show's 9th special for Public Television. Filmed on location at the Helix Theater in Dublin (where they filmed their debut show in 2007), it's fitting that Celtic Thunder have chosen to return to their roots in order to film this musical odyssey back to the heart of the Celt. The opening number for Mythology is an original piece called Voices written expressly as an opener for the new show. Voices, quoted above, is collaboration between Celtic Thunder Musical Director David Munro and world-renowned composer Brendan Graham, who also composed the international hit "You Raise Me Up."

The core theme of Mythology is found in the opening number "Voices call from the old days, Voices tell from the past, Ancient laws and ancient old ways to recast." It's the story of the Celts in Ireland, their legends, their history and their stories. It's the lifeblood of modern day Ireland and it's influences from our Celtic past, which are still carried in each one of us as part of who we are and where we come from.

The set of Mythology is big; it's dramatic and imposing. The new and the old combine. Modern catalyst images are projected onto ancient standing stones, a giant Celtic cross takes center stage and the tempo of the music is strongly echoed in the theatrical and moody lighting. Mythology is by far Celtic Thunder's most impressive production to date, bar none.

The road to Mythology began in 2007 when Sharon Browne, the Celtic Thunder's creator and producer, set out to produce a show with real Celts performing an eclectic mix of songs ranging from the traditional to international hits and some original pieces along the way. That show and each subsequent Celtic Thunder show have raised the bar for Irish music and theatrical productions worldwide. Mythology has raised that bar yet again, even by Celtic Thunder standards. It is without down their most extravagant and spectacular show ever and by far the biggest undertaking of producer Sharon Browne's and Musical Director David Munro's careers to date.

Mythology comprises of six diverse performers who are each a powerhouse in both their solo and ensemble songs, backed of course by the dynamic Celtic Thunder Band. And while Celtic Thunder shows are known for the use of dramatic combinations of lighting, choreography and set design, Peter Barnes, the Set & Lighting Director for Mythology has upped the ante and has created a stage that surpasses anything Celtic Thunder has done heretofore.

Celtic Thunder have now toured the US and Canada, coast to coast, six times, performing at over 500 shows and in doing so have sold well in excess of half-a-million concert tickets.

Old Sock







Old Sock Overview


On the heels of a sold-out Crossroads Guitar Festival and the announcement of a major world tour, Eric Clapton announced the release of his 21st studio album and his first album since 2010. The album, Old Sock produced by Eric Clapton, Doyle Bramhall II, Justin Stanley and Simon Climie, features two original songs "Every Little Thing" and "Gotta Get Over. " Old Sock is released on Clapton s Bushbranch label, distributed through a collaboration with Surfdog Records in the USA and Canada.
The album is a collection of some of Clapton s favorite songs spanning from his childhood to present day that highlights his vast appreciation and knowledge of music. From Leadbelly to J.J. Cale; Peter Tosh to George Gershwin; Hank Snow to Gary Moore and Taj Mahal, this record is a celebration of so many who have inspired Clapton s rich musical life. Clapton has always had a remarkable ability to recognize great songs and a gift for knowing how to uniquely interpret them, as he does on Old Sock. The album explores romantic standards of the 30's, reggae, soul, rock, and includes a stand out playful collaboration with Paul McCartney, to create an experience that is quintessential Clapton.
Clapton assembled a band for the recordings consisting of longtime collaborators Steve Gadd (drums), Willie Weeks (bass) and Chris Stainton (keyboards) along with some surprise guest additions. JJ Cale joins the song "Angel" for backing vocals and guitar, Chaka Khan joins as backing vocalist for "Get On Over, " Steve Winwood on the Hammond B3 Organ on "Still Got The Blues, " Paul McCartney on bass/vocals on "All of Me, " Jim Keltner on drums for "Our Love is Here To Stay. "

Get Up! [Deluxe Edition CD/DVD]







Get Up! [Deluxe Edition CD/DVD] Overview


Ben Harper has teamed with renowned harmonica master Charlie Musselwhite to create Get Up!, a piercing song-cycle of struggle and heart, slated for release by Stax Records/Concord Music Group on January 29th, 2013. Recorded in Los Angeles and produced by Harper, Get Up!, is his 12th studio album and first new recording since 2011's Give Till It's Gone (Virgin).

A striking mix of blues, gospel, roots and R&B, Get Up! features ten vivid musical character studies, skillfully rendered in cinematic detail, all written or co-written by Harper.

Charlie Musselwhite s searing point/counter-point harmonica accentuates Harper s vocals throughout Get Up!, tying its songs together into a cohesive musical whole. The band, including Jason Mozersky, guitar; Jesse Ingalls, bass; Jordan Richardson, drums; along with Ben Harper on vocals, guitar and slide guitar; plays with economical grit, lending the songs true understanding and authority.

In 1994, Ben Harper released his first record Welcome to the Cruel World, marking his arrival as singer and songwriter of substance and ambition. Two decades later, an artist in full creative command, he s delivered an inspired work of purity and depth. Get Up!, the new album from Ben Harper with Charlie Musselwhite, is sure to be one of 2013 s most essential recordings.

Old Yellow Moon







Old Yellow Moon Overview


2013 collaboration between two of Country Music's most respected artists. Old Yellow Moon features four songs written by Crowell as well as interpretations of songs such as Hank DeVito's 'Hanging Up My Heart,' Roger Miller's 'Invitation to the Blues,' and Allen Reynolds' 'Dreaming My Dreams,' among others. Produced by Brian Ahern (Johnny Cash, George Jones, Roy Orbison),Old Yellow Moon is the first official collaboration from the duo since Crowell joined Harris' Hot Band as guitarist and harmony singer in 1975. In addition to Harris and Crowell, the album features world-renowned musicians including Stuart Duncan, Vince Gill, and Bill Payne, as well as members of the original Hot Band.

Regions of Light and Sound of God







Regions of Light and Sound of God Overview


2013 solo release from the My Morning Jacket mainman. Regions Of Light And Sound of God was written, produced and all instruments performed by Jim James (with the exception of strings and percussion) in Louisville, KY. The music on the album is inspired by life and the novel in woodcuts `Gods' Man' by Lynd Ward. James' full time job, My Morning Jacket, has sold over a million albums in the US alone. Their last album debuted at #5 on the Billboard Top 200.

Two Lanes Of Freedom [Accelerated Deluxe Edition]







Two Lanes Of Freedom [Accelerated Deluxe Edition] Overview


A lot of artists can tell you how they feel, says Tim McGraw, but when somebody can tell you how you feel, and you didn t know it or couldn t put it into words, that s the goal. What you want to do as an artist is let someone discover how they feel from your music, in a really visceral way, from the inside out. For twenty years, McGraw has been providing that kind of powerful connection with his audience. With Two Lanes of Freedom, his new album and first release for Big Machine Records the singer is covering his broadest emotional range yet, with a set of songs that looks forward and back, gets deep and gets loose, and reveals that even the biggest stars can continue to grow with consistency and maturity.
I feel like I ve progressed in my work, and I ve gotten better, says McGraw. This album was a way to reach a little further back, to all that I d done throughout my career, and bring both sides together it s a combination of that discovery, along with some rediscovery.
When you listen to this record, there s a lot of that reflection that drives everything forward. It s almost like two magnets, the future and the past, and when they get close to each other, it pushes them away. On Two Lanes of Freedom, the sense of nostalgia comes through on such classic-sounding tracks as Annie, I Owe You a Dance and the hard-driving single One of Those Nights. The reverie of those songs, though, is countered by the humor and joy of Southern Girl or the feel-good hangover of Mexicoma. McGraw maintains that it was the album s title track that really established the tone for the entire project. When we cut Two Lanes of Freedom, there was such a freshness to it, he says. The track has this sort of Gaelic drive to it, with a synthesized didgeridoo and hurdy-gurdy.
If the album addresses a set of classic themes in country music, part of the reason may be that it was recorded in a very traditional fashion. We were in the studio for two weeks straight, from ten in the morning until eleven or twelve at night, says McGraw. It was like the old days of making a record, like a bunch of guys going in a submarine and making music. But the sound that resulted, with hints of everything from rock to hip-hop to bluegrass, is hardly limited to the conventional country playbook. I don t ever want to paint anybody into a box when we re in the studio, says the singer. We want these guys to come in and bring everything they have to the table.
The strength and confidence in the musical settings helped McGraw reach some especially emotional depth in his performances on such songs as Number 37405, the lament of a singer-turned-convict. Most powerful of all might be Book of John, a wistful account of a family going through the journal left behind by its late patriarch. The Highway Don t Care, a breezy yet complex track that features two of country music s biggest superstars, Taylor Swift and Keith Urban. When I heard the song, I knew I wanted Taylor to sing on it, says McGraw. And I ve been looking for years for something to have Keith play on, because I think he s one of the best artists we have out there.
These songs are written and constructed in a way that people can impose their own memories and put themselves in your place, like going to a great movie and making yourself the hero, he says. Art has to be cathartic; that s why people enjoy it. It makes you think or reflect, it purges you emotionally. That s what propels you as an artist, and it s what makes a listener stay engaged.

Passione [Deluxe Edition]







Passione [Deluxe Edition] Overview


Filled with romance and beauty, "Passione" is a lush collection of Mediterranean love songs featuring duets with global pop stars Jennifer Lopez, Nelly Furtado, and the late Edith Piaf. The album reunites Bocelli with 16-time Grammy Award-winning producer David Foster, who produced Bocelli's 2006 release "Amore," which sold more than 4.2 million copies.

"Passione" is in essence the second volume of "Amore," with a "fil rouge" which ideally connects the albums. As with "Amore," which featured timeless masterworks, "Passione" includes several beloved classics such as "Love Me Tender," "Girl From Ipanema," and "Sarà Settembre," (better known to English-speaking audiences as Neil Diamond's "September Morn"). Jennifer Lopez is featured on the soft and sensual track "Quizás Quizás Quizás" and Nelly Furtado joins Bocelli on "Corcovado." The album also features a duet with the late French chanteuse Edith Piaf on the song "La Vie En Rose."

On the album, Bocelli sings in six languages (Italian, English, French, Spanish, Portuguese, and Neapolitan) with his unmistakable voice, as Foster accompanies him on piano, along with Peruvian guitarist Ramon Stagnaro. The sensual sound is rounded out by Cuban, Brazilian, and Portuguese rhythms and a 63-piece orchestra recorded in London.

"Andrea continues to be my favorite singer of all time," Foster declares. "I pride myself on working with great voices, but he transcends that. He's a singer for all people, from the common man to the Pope."

Bocelli is an iconic figure in music with a myriad of breathtaking career achievements to his name. The Italian tenor is the most successful classical solo artist ever and one of the best-selling artists in music history, period, with more than 80 million albums sold worldwide. He is also credited with enabling the core classical repertoire to cross over and find a home atop the international pop charts, creating a new genre of music along the way. He has performed for four U.S. presidents, two popes, and the British royal family, as well as at ceremonies for the Olympic Games and the World Cup. He has been praised by such luminaries as Luciano Pavarotti, Franco Corelli (his beloved teacher and guide), Zubin Mehta, José Carreras, Lorin Maazel, Renée Fleming, and Celine Dion.

Delta Machine (Deluxe Edition)







Delta Machine (Deluxe Edition) Overview


Delta Machine is Depeche Mode's highly anticipated 13th studio album. Recorded in Santa Barbara, California and New York City, the album was produced by Ben Hillier and mixed by Flood.

Martin Gore said of the release, "Writing this album was incredibly daunting as I wanted the sound of this collection to be very modern. I want people to feel good about listening to this record, to get some kind of peace. It's just got something magical about it."

Dave Gahan added, "With this release we've completely shifted our idea of how to create an album. When we hit a wall where we realize the album is beginning to sound too normal, we'll mess it up and really give it that organic Depeche Mode Sound. Delta Machine is no different, and I can't wait for all of our fans to hear it."

This exclusive Deluxe Edition of Delta Machine includes a bonus disc with four additional new tracks, accompanied by a 28 page hardcover book including photos by longtime artistic collaborator Anton Corbijn.

Set You Free







Set You Free Overview


Gary Allan's new album Set You Free is a perfectly named, well-conceived album that embodies his own evolution toward personal, creative freedom. The album, sequenced with a storyline in which a man breaks the restraints of a failed relationship and conquers the loneliness of its aftermath, is the result of Allan's own journey as a man and as an artist.

He took a number of new steps during the recording process by mixing up the production team, playing lead guitar on a number of tracks, writing more of his own material and using a handful of new co-writers. As a result, he came up with the most optimistic album of his career, one that acknowledges the hurdles of the past and the ways in which they ve helped to shape his current sense of renewal.

Gary Allan has sold over 6 million albums and has more than ten Top 10 singles to his credit. Allan s latest release, Set You Free, features Gary as a co-producer with longtime collaborator Mark Wright and Jay Joyce (Eric Church, Little Big Town). Includes the hit single Every Storm (Runs Out Of Rain).
